November Weather in Viljandi, Estonia

Last updated: August 21, 2025

November in Viljandi, Estonia presents a chilly yet atmospheric transition into winter. With average temperatures hovering around 3°C (38°F), residents experience maximum highs of 12°C (54°F) and potential lows dipping down to a frigid -10°C (14°F). The month is marked by frequent precipitation, accumulating about 57 mm (2.2 in) over approximately 11 days, creating a damp and misty environment. Despite the cool air, humidity levels soar at a staggering 93%, wrapping the town in a blanket of moisture that enhances the seasonal charm of this historical locale.

November Sunshine in Viljandi

As November settles in, Viljandi, Estonia experiences a notable shift in daylight, with sunshine totaling around 110 hours—a decline from the vibrant brilliance of summer months like June, which boasts an impressive 467 hours. This trend reflects a gradual decrease in daylight as the year wanes, peaking in May with 436 hours and tapering off through the autumn. Chance of Sun in Viljandi During November

November in Viljandi, Estonia, sees a notable dip in the likelihood of sunny weather, offering just an 18% chance of sun. This is part of a trend where the chances of sunshine gradually increase from the winter months of January, where it's a mere 6%, peaking in the summer with 54% in July. Following the sunny highs of summer, the probabilities start to decline again as autumn progresses, leading into November's overcast days. With the earlier autumn months still offering better chances at 30% in October and 27% in September, November tends to be a transition month, signaling the approaching chill of winter. Daylight Hours in Viljandi in November

As autumn wanes, November in Viljandi, Estonia brings a notable reduction in daylight, with only 7 hours of sun illuminating the crisp, cool days. Following the gradual decline in daylight hours that begins in late summer, November closes the year with a stark contrast to the longer, brighter days of June and July, which boast up to 18 and 17 hours, respectively. The transition from the vibrant 16 hours of May down to November's more subdued light reflects a rhythm of seasonal change, where daylight diminishes alongside falling temperatures.
